you skip volatile and non volatile. = Volatile Memory is used to store computer programs and data that CPU needs in real time and is erased once computer is switched off. RAM and Cache memory are volatile memory. Where as Non-volatile memory is static and remains in the computer even if computer is switched off. ROM and HDD are non-volatile memory.

you may already know that there are many important parts inside a computer but what exactly do they do let's take a look inside and learn about the various components that make a computer work whether it's a desktop computer or a laptop every computer has a large circuit board called a motherboard this contains some of the most important parts of the computer such as the cpu also known as the central processing unit or processor the cpu can be considered the brain of the computer because it processes information and carries out commands since it tends to get hot it's covered by a piece of metal called a heat sink which draws heat away from the processor the motherboard also contains the computer's ram or random access memory this is the short term memory that the computer uses whenever it's performing calculations however you cannot store your files there because the ram is cleared when you shut off the computer the hard drive provides long term storage keeping all of the computers data even when it's turned off many hard drives use a magnetic platter to store data but many newer computers have solid state drives which are faster and more durable but also more expensive on many desktop computers the motherboard has expansion slots that allow you to upgrade by adding expansion cards you can add a video card to get better graphics performance or you can add a wireless card to connect to your wireless home network most laptops however don't have expansion slots of course the computer's components need electricity to run the power supply unit is designed to take power from the wall outlet and send it to all of the different components that need power laptops also contain a built-in battery that lets you use them anywhere a computer is a pretty complex machine but now that you've seen what goes on inside it should be a little less mysterious gcf global creating opportunities for a better life
